SOKY Indivisible hosts candlelight vigil for victims of ICE

More than 50 demonstrators held a candlelight vigil for victims of Immigration and Customs Enforcement on Monday evening at ICE’s Bowling Green headquarters.
The vigil was organized by SOKY Indivisible, a chapter of the national Indivisible organization, which was founded in response to President Donald Trump’s reelection and second inauguration, according to the Indivisible website.
‘One Small Step’ initiative encourages civil discourse between strangers

WKU Public Media is partnering with StoryCorps and the Library of Congress to launch “One Small Step (OSS)” throughout December, an initiative that “aims to connect people as people,” Membership Services Manager for WKU Public Media Elizabeth Bates said in an email.
StoryCorps launched OSS in aims of finding common ground in shared lives and experiences between people who have different cultural backgrounds and beliefs. Bates said this is not a debate, but instead a conversation that lets students meet others with different perspectives, allowing them to get to know that person as an individual.
SGA announces opportunity for students to ‘leave a lasting legacy on campus’

Senior Senator Preston Jenkins delivers a speech to Senators after being reappointed to Chief Communications Officer by President Rush Robinson on Tuesday, April 22, 2025 Jenkins was later unanimously confirmed by Senate (Jonah Savage)
The WKU Student Government Association announced at its meeting on Aug. 19 it will be adding a student-painted mural to a column in the SGA chambers.
SGA Chief Communications Officer Preston Jenkins said the association is looking to enlist four separate artists to each paint one side of the column.

WKU Volleyball set to host Vanderbilt

WKU Volleyball returns to E.A. Diddle Arena to take on the Vanderbilt Commodores on Tuesday, Sept 16.
The Hilltoppers are returning from the ETSU Tournament, where they went 3-0 on the weekend.
It was a balanced weekend for WKU, with at least four players contributing five or more kills in every game.
